New bug
I found a serious bug. I created my database objects and a
viewer to list them to a JTree. As long as I leave the
ozone server running all is well. I can run the viewer, add
objects with great success. But, as soon as I shut the
server down either with the admin tool or pressing "q" in
the server window the database fails to function. After I
restart the server I get "Unable to create proper proxy
object" errors when the viewer attempts to read the first
object. It seems the server is trashing something as it
shuts down.
Any ideas?
